Effects of computer programming on young children's cognition
Clements, D. H., & Gullo, D. F. · 1984
grade Drctdeveloper-involvedmixed
Sample
18 children in total, two arms of nine
Population
Six-year-olds in the US.
Design
A twelve-week comparison of Logo programming against computer-assisted instruction — a genuine ACTIVE control, which is more than most modern studies in this literature manage, and worth saying out loud. But n = 18 total. Outcomes included Torrance divergent-thinking measures, reflectivity, metacognition and the ability to describe directions. Read at abstract depth.
Key findings
Reported that Logo influenced reflectivity, divergent thinking, metacognitive ability and the ability to describe directions, with significant gains in Torrance fluency and originality (p < .01). This is the canonical pro-transfer citation of the Logo era and the ancestor of every claim that coding makes children creative — and it has nine children per arm. The largest far-transfer subskill effects in the modern meta-analysis are originality (g = 1.28) and spatial memory (g = 1.25), which is precisely where studies of this size and vintage live.
Genetic confound
Low for the internal contrast (random assignment), but with n = 9 per arm the estimate is dominated by sampling noise regardless.
Replication notes
Extended by Clements' own later Logo work. No independent replication at adequate power, and contradicted at the design level by Pea & Kurland's two null year-long studies on the closest outcome.
